CREATIVE WRITING PROGRAMME

The Story Lab programme reignites young people’s love for words and writing. Each student begins by choosing a single image, which becomes their “specimen” — the catalyst that sparks their imagination. From that starting point, they experiment with ideas, characters, emotions, and entire worlds until a fully formed story takes shape.

By the end of the programme every student’s piece is published in The Verba Arts Magazine, giving them a tangible, lasting creative achievement they can hold, share, and feel proud of.
